We love musicals! And Balboa Park’s own Starlight Theatre is a great venue.
There’s nothing like singing and dancing under the stars (even if the seats are a bit uncomfortable). Now playing in their 58th season is “Damn Yankees” followed by “The Music Man” and “Sweeney Todd.”
